The school focuses on social and emotional development within a prepared Montessori environment. It emphasises autonomy, self-esteem, self-control, and cooperation. Mixed-age classrooms support learning from peers, and hands-on activities promote concentration and engagement. Personal, social and emotional development is integrated into daily routines, helping children develop independence and resilience. The environment is physically and emotionally safe, respectful, and stimulating, fostering belonging and collaborative learning.
The school is inclusive and welcomes all children, providing for their individual needs. It offers small class sizes with a low student-to-teacher ratio to support personalised attention. The educational team includes UK-qualified teachers and AMI-trained Montessori guides who support diverse learners. The school follows the British Education System and the Early Years Foundation Stage, with an emphasis on addressing each child's needs. The inclusive approach aims to help every child realise their potential within a British-style framework.
The curriculum is taught in English, and compulsory Spanish subjects are taught in Spanish. English is the main language of instruction across the curriculum. In primary, core subjects are taught in English while Spanish is a mandatory subject taught in Spanish.

Montessori School Almería offers a distinctive blend of British education and AMI Montessori pedagogy for children aged 2 to 12. English is the main language of instruction, with Spanish taught by qualified teachers. The Primary program follows the English National Curriculum alongside Montessori approaches. Classrooms are multi-age, with small sizes—about 20 children per 2 educators—and a British-qualified class teacher supported by an AMI Montessori guide in primary, plus English-speaking specialists for PE, Music, Spanish and French. The timetable runs Monday to Friday, with organic lunch and after-school activities. Facilities include a sea-side setting, outdoor play spaces, sports courts, skate ramps, and a garden with composting and recycling. The program covers English, Mathematics, Sciences, History, Geography, Art, Design and Technology, Languages (Spanish, French), Music and Physical Education. The school emphasizes learning at each child's pace in a close, family-friendly community, with workshops and events for families.
